I'm finding that I really enjoy reading essays. I've read collections by Ann Patchett, Rebecca Solnit, James Baldwin, Roxane Gay, Mary Beard, and Anne Fadiman. I just started Edwidge Danticat's new collection which is fabulous. Any other suggestions for essayists to seek out?

E.B. White's essays are an absolute treat.

I highly recommend One Man's Meat or Essays of E.B. White.

tim kreider has some really good collections of essays

Some are a blend of cartoons and essays, I particularly like "The Pain -- When Will It End?" and "We Learn Nothing"
